Abhay Vidwans is a researcher and scientist who completed his Ph.D. in Environmental Engineering at Washington University in St. Louis from 2019 to 2023.4 He is currently a postdoctoral research associate in the Department of Physics at the same university.3

Dr. Vidwans specializes in lunar science and space technology. His research focuses on characterizing mobilized Moon dust and soil, developing optical-based instruments to perform experiments that simulate and study processes occurring on the Moon's surface.23

In addition to his academic work, Abhay Vidwans is also involved in environmental policy advocacy and describes himself as a Space Tech Engineer and Lunar Scientist.1 His interdisciplinary background combines elements of environmental engineering, physics, and space science, reflecting a diverse set of research interests and expertise.
